A poorly regulated, bonus driven banking sector is regarded as the main culprit of the current global economic turmoil. While banks face increasing criticism, the industry continues to lobby the European Commission to ensure Europe's trade deals give them greater access to developing country markets. The consequences could be disastrous as evidence shows that foreign banks are already failing the poor, leaving millions excluded from the essential financial services they require to build sustainable livelihoods.
